Singapore Market Commentary (with evening update)



Evening Price Update

Fueloil cargo closed firm once again this afternoon by about USD4.50/MT and two deals reported being traded. Gasoil cargo soared further by about USD1.70/BBL, supported by a deal done.

Bunker market was quoting more expensive today, especially the MGO which it has crossed the USD700/MT mark. Though WTI Access trading was showing slight weakness earlier. Meantime, our bunker indication is revised further upward amid below average demand.

Morning Commentary

NYMEX Crude price continued to climb further last night, eventually settling at USD86.62 a barrel.

WTI Access trading is showing marginally weak this morning. However, Papers market still opened firm today along with strong Crude sentiment overnight. Both Fueloil and Gasoil papers were pegged higher by about USD6.00/MT and USD1.10/BBL respectively. Meantime, our bunker indication is revised upward for all grades.
